What is Bitcoin (BTC)? A Deep Dive into the World‘s First Cryptocurrency203


Bitcoin (BTC) is the world's first and most well-known cryptocurrency. It's a decentralized digital currency, meaning it operates without a central bank or single administrator, that uses peer-to-peer technology to facilitate instant payments. This groundbreaking innovation, first introduced in a 2008 whitepaper by the pseudonymous Satoshi Nakamoto, has since revolutionized the financial landscape and sparked a global conversation about the future of money.

Unlike traditional currencies issued and controlled by governments, Bitcoin's supply is algorithmically limited to 21 million coins. This scarcity is a key factor contributing to its value and perceived store-of-value properties. The creation of new Bitcoins is governed by a complex process called "mining," which involves solving computationally intensive cryptographic problems. Miners are rewarded with newly minted Bitcoins and transaction fees for their efforts, securing the network and validating transactions.

At the heart of Bitcoin's functionality is blockchain technology. This is a distributed, immutable ledger that records every Bitcoin transaction publicly and transparently. Because the blockchain is replicated across a vast network of computers (nodes), it's extremely resistant to tampering or fraud. Each block of transactions is linked to the previous one, creating a chronological chain that is incredibly secure and auditable. This decentralization is a core principle of Bitcoin, ensuring its resilience against censorship and single points of failure.

Key Features of Bitcoin:
Decentralization: No single entity controls Bitcoin, making it resistant to government interference or manipulation.
Transparency: All transactions are recorded on the public blockchain, promoting accountability and traceability.
Security: Cryptographic techniques and the decentralized nature of the blockchain make Bitcoin highly secure.
Limited Supply: The fixed supply of 21 million Bitcoins contributes to its scarcity and potential for long-term value appreciation.
Pseudonymity: Users are identified by their Bitcoin addresses, offering a degree of privacy while still maintaining transaction transparency.
Global Accessibility: Bitcoin can be accessed from anywhere in the world with an internet connection.
Immutability: Once a transaction is recorded on the blockchain, it cannot be altered or reversed.

How Bitcoin Works:

Bitcoin transactions are initiated by users sending Bitcoin from their digital wallets to another user's wallet. These transactions are then broadcast to the Bitcoin network. Miners verify these transactions by solving complex mathematical problems. Once a block of verified transactions is completed, it's added to the blockchain, making the transactions permanent and irreversible. The miners receive a reward for their work in newly minted Bitcoins and transaction fees.

Challenges and Criticisms:

Despite its revolutionary nature, Bitcoin also faces challenges. Its volatility is a major concern, with its price experiencing significant fluctuations. Energy consumption associated with Bitcoin mining is another frequently debated point. Scalability issues have also been addressed through various proposed solutions, aiming to increase the number of transactions processed per second. Regulatory uncertainty in various jurisdictions is another factor that impacts the growth and adoption of Bitcoin.
